    iBone, the "Pocket Trombone or iPhone and iPod Touch, was recently launched by a company named Spoonjack. iBone app allows iPhone users to play-a-long with music from their iTunes library, and also with songs from the iBone Songbook.

    IBone works like this:

    1. First, you can touch the display or blow into the microphone to make a
    sound.
    2. Slide your fingers across to change the pitch.
    3. Then you can lower or/and raise the bell to change the volume.

    In the iBone Songbook you get a series of traditional and classical songs sucha as Air with Guitar, Aura Lee with Piano, Greensleeves with Accordion, and Ride of the Valkyries with Orchestra.

    the price of the app will run you $2.99
